Account Officer Aptitude Test

Accounting aptitude is the capacity to comprehend and deal with accounting concepts, principles, and practices. It includes the reasoning and problem-solving abilities required to understand financial data, analyze financial statements, and carry out accounting responsibilities successfully.

What is the required skill set for this role?
Down Arrow Circle

Listed below are some of the skillsets required for this role:

Technical Skills:

  • Financial Accounting
  • Financial Software
  • Data Analysis
  • Microsoft Excel
  • Regulatory Compliance

Non-Technical Skills:

  • Eye to detail
  • Communication
  • Time Management
  • Adaptability
  • Problem-Solving
  • Collaboration
